有三个数字abc依次按大小顺序 C

有三个数字abc依次按大小顺序 C
#include
int main()
{
int max(int x,int y,int z);
int med(int x,int y,int z);
int min(int x,int y,int z);
int a,b,c,d,e,f;
scanf("%d,%d,%d",&a,&b,&c);
d=max(a,b,c);
e=med(a,b,c);
f=min(a,b,c);
printf("%d,%d,%d",d,e,f);
return 0;
}
int max(int x,int y,int z)
{int g,h;
if(x>y)g=x;
else g=y;
if(g>z) h=g;
else h=z;
return(h);
}
int med(int x,int y,int z)
{int i,j,k;
if(x>y)j=x;
if(xy)k=y;
if(x
书聆 1年前 已收到2个回答 举报

我心向之 春芽

共回答了14个问题采纳率:78.6% 举报

int mid(int x,int y,int z)
{
if(x=z || x>=y&&x=x&&y=x&&z

1年前

6

娃哈哈0ti 幼苗

共回答了187个问题 举报

int med(int x,int y,int z)
{……
returm(j);


它返回的应当是j,而不是i值。

1年前

2
可能相似的问题
Copyright © 2024 YULUCN.COM - 雨露学习互助 - 17 q. 1.899 s. - webmaster@yulucn.com